The combination of the character having little to do on the show and budget cuts caused producers to eliminate her from the series after its fourth season.

The character disappeared without explanation, with the Winslows acknowledging only two children: Eddie (Darius McCrary) and Laura (Kellie Shanygne Williams).

[3] Jo Marie Payton, who played matriarch Harriette Winslow, was particularly upset with Foxworth's dismissal, stating that producers had decided "nobody would notice" Judy was gone.
